Started more than 30 years ago, Barbosa Cabinets, Inc. is a family-run business that prides itself on efficiency and outstanding customer service. From its humble beginnings as a cabinet shop working out of a 2,500-square-foot facility, the company has grown to include a full-scale countertop division, which operates out of a 66,000-square-foot plant in Lathrop, CA.
When it was founded, K & D Counter Tops of Trenton, IL, specialized in the production of laminate countertops. But as time passed, the company evolved to the point that it is now primarily a stone fabrication shop. And despite a slowing economy, K & D Counter Tops has held its ground and has continued growing by diversifying into other segments.

Braxton-Bragg offers the “4-Corner View” Tavy two-sided Tile Spacer as well as the Tavy Tile Puck, which allows professional tile installers to verify that each intersection is perfectly laid. The Tavy Tile Spacer has a circular design that prevents the spacer from bottoming out into the cement or adhesive, making removal extremely easy.
